Why a Sectional Sofa Sleeper Is a Great Choice
If you are a frequent host or have a family with children, the sectional sofa sleeper is a great choice. These sofas are versatile and can be converted into beds, giving you additional seating for guests and eliminating the necessity for a guest room.
These sofas offer a wide choice of mattresses, ranging from memory foam to innersprings. Select the one that best meets your requirements and preferences for sleeping.

Comfort
A sectional sleeper sofa is a great option for anyone who has frequent guests in the house, or wants to replace their blow-up mattress with a more comfortable one. These versatile pieces are perfect for living rooms, guest bedrooms and home offices since they can save the floor space by turning into beds when they are not being used. They are also fashionable enough to make a focal point for any room.
When you're looking for a sectional sleeper think about the size of your room and how many seats you'll need. You can pick a modular U shaped sectional with an additional chaise or a smaller L shaped design with two chairs. You can also search for models with built-in storage options to keep the area neat and tidy.
Comfort is another important factor. The sofa for a long period of time so it must be comfortable and supportive. This is especially true when the sofa is also going to serve as a night-bed. Look for a durable fabric with stain-resistant technology, as well as solid wood frames, and with CertiPUR-certified foam. Some sofas have built-in storage inside the chaise. This is ideal for sheets and blankets.
Sectional sofas are typically equipped with one of three kinds of mattresses that include innerspring, memory foam or foam. Each has its pros and cons, so check the various types in the stores prior to buying. You may prefer the firmness and support of an innerspring mattress or a memory foam mattress.
Prices differ based on the model and type of sleeper section you choose. Some are more expensive than others, but you can find a reasonable option as well. Some manufacturers offer white glove delivery, which is included in the price of the sofa and includes setup and assembly.
